Family Size Modern Log Vacation Cabin, (one pet allowed, 30 pound max)
Vacation Cabin with luxury queen sized beds and full bath with quality sheets and towels. The cabin has a mini refrig, micro wave, coffee pot and toaster. Also, front porch with rocking chairs to enjoy the peaceful scenery. This cabin sleeps up to six. Beautiful property close to IH 90 W with mountain views on twelve acres and close to the Clark Fork River. River rafting, biking, hiking, fishing, wild life photography, skiing, etc. Wedding/Event Pavilion and lovely area to plan a wedding with chairs and tables provided. Four packages available for events starting at low pricing. Visit us on Facebook at Lozeau Lodge Montana to see information about planning an event or Wedding at this venue. The Elk Cabin only is pet friendly; . There is a pet fee for one pet allowed in the cabin for a pet up to 30 pounds. No really large pets allowed. Young dogs are requested to be crated at night if possible. Thanks, Annie
